Zipmex Exchange suspends trading in Thailand due to regulatory issues

Zipmex’s suspension of trading services following regulatory investigations raises concerns among users and highlights the importance of regulatory compliance in the cryptocurrency market.

Cryptocurrency exchange Zipmex recently announced the suspension of trading services in Thailand, a move that has significant implications for users in the region and the broader cryptocurrency market. The decision comes amid a series of regulatory challenges and compliance challenges faced by the exchange.

Understanding Suspension

Zipmex’s suspension of trading activities is a direct response to Thailand’s regulatory environment. Thailand’s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has been investigating whether the exchange may have violated local laws. To comply with these regulations, Zipmex has suspended all digital asset trading in the country. This measure is intended to prevent further legal issues and protect the interests of the exchange and its customers.

Impact on Customers

For Zipmex customers, the suspension means they must withdraw their funds by the specified deadline of January 31, 2024. After the suspension takes effect, customers should contact customer support for assistance with withdrawals. This may cause inconvenience to users who are unaware of the suspension or fail to take action before the deadline.

Previous assignment

This isn’t Zipmex’s first hurdle. The exchange has previously faced liquidity issues, resulting in delays in payments to customers. These financial problems, combined with regulatory scrutiny, have brought the exchange under close scrutiny. The SEC’s investigation into Zipmex’s compliance with local laws was a significant factor leading to its current service outage.
